Senior Engineer II, Electromechanics / Electrotechnology Offer Technical Leader
Mission
The Offer Technical Leader (OTL) is the technical owner of LV Busway offers and is responsible for driving technical decisions throughout the product/project lifecycle.
The role ensures that product solutions meet customer requirements, business objectives, cost targets, quality expectations, and applicable IEC standards while supporting innovation, and competitiveness initiatives.
Key Responsibilities
* Own the technical scope of LV Busway products from concept through commercialization.
* Lead technical specification, system engineering, and critical design decisions.
* Define product architecture, interfaces, design choices, and key technical requirements.
* Support Product Owners in technical feasibility assessments, technical effort estimation, and roadmap planning.
* Drive technical risk analysis, FMEA, DfSR, CTQ deployment, and mitigation plans.
* Ensure robust and reliable product design through design reviews, simulations, prototyping, testing, and validation activities.
* Lead resolution of critical technical issues and support root cause analysis for customer, field, and manufacturing concerns.
* Ensure compliance with IEC 61439-1/2/6 and applicable certification requirements.
* Drive Design for Manufacturing (DFM), Design for Assembly (DFA), Design for Cost, value engineering, and localization initiatives.
* Collaborate with Manufacturing, Quality, Sourcing, Marketing, Certification, and Industrialization teams to ensure successful product development and launch.
* Support industrialization, product transfer, supplier qualification, and manufacturing readiness activities.
* Act as the primary technical point of contact for stakeholders outside the squad and provide technical guidance to engineering teams.
* Contribute to technology roadmaps, platform strategies, and future product development initiatives.
Requirements
* Strong experience in development and lifecycle management of LV Busways or LV equipments.
* Good understanding of system engineering, product architecture, reliability engineering, and validation methodologies.
* Working knowledge of IEC 61439 standards and product certification processes.
* Experience in product design, industrialization, and cost vs performance optimization.
* Knowledge of manufacturing processes including sheet metal fabrication, stamping, machining, molding, and assembly.
* Working knowledge of Creo and PLM/PDM tools; exposure to simulation tools is preferred.
* Strong leadership, stakeholder management, problem-solving, and communication skills.
Qualifications
* BE/B.Tech in Mechanical, Electrical, or Electromechanical Engineering.
* 12-15 years of relevant experience in product design and development of LV electrical distribution products.
* Prior experience in Busway product development, technical leadership, and cross-functional project execution is highly preferred....
